In the circle below, suppose m VUX = 152° and mZUVW = 77º. Find the following.
bezimeni [28]

Given:

In the circle, m(\overarc{VUX})=152^\circ and m(\angle MUV)=77^\circ.

To find:

The following measures:

(a) m\angle VUX

(b) m\angle UXW

Solution:

According to the central angle theorem, the central angle is always twice of the subtended angle intercepted on the same same arc.

m(VUX)=2\times m\angle VWX

152^\circ=2\times m\angle VWX

\dfrac{152^\circ}{2}=m\angle VWX

76^\circ=m\angle VWX

In a cyclic quadrilateral, the opposite angles are supplementary angles.

UVWX is a cyclic quadrilateral. So,

m\angle VUX+m\angle VWX=180^\circ          [Opposite angles of a cyclic quadrilateral]

m\angle VUX+76^\circ=180^\circ

m\angle VUX=180^\circ-76^\circ

m\angle VUX=104^\circ

Now,

m\angle UXW+m\angle UVW=180^\circ          [Opposite angles of a cyclic quadrilateral]

m\angle UXW+77^\circ =180^\circ

m\angle UXW=180^\circ-77^\circ

m\angle UXW=103^\circ

Therefore, m\angle VUX=104^\circ  and m\angle UXW=103^\circ .

Factor the polynomial. 7x2 + 68xy - 20y2 A) (7x - 2y)(x + 10y) B) (7x - 10y)(x - 2y) C) (7x + 10y)(x + 2y) D) (7x + 2y)(x - 10y)
Otrada [13]
For this case we have the following polynomial:
 7x2 + 68xy - 20y2
 Factoring we have:
 (7x-2y) (x + 10y)
 We verify the factorization:
 7x2 + 70xy - 2xy - 20y2
 Rewriting we have:
 7x2 + 68xy - 20y2
 Therefore, the factorization is correct.
 Answer:
 
A) (7x - 2y) (x + 10y)
